For families earning less than $50,000 and individuals earning less than $25,000 you can get your income taxes prepared for free by the City of Chicago. Sites all around the city will be open from January 19 – April 17. View the pdf below to receive a complete listing of the locations, dates and times.

The IRS Volunteer Income Tax Assistance (VITA) and the Tax Counseling for the Elderly (TCE) Programs offer free tax help for taxpayers who qualify. The VITA Program generally offers free tax help to people who make $50,000 or less and need assistance in preparing their taxes. For more information view the IRS’ link below:

Do you not quality for the assistance above but still need help? Most IRS offices offer FREE walk-in tax help for technical or tax questions about tax forms and tax returns.
